$20,000 UCSC Karl S. Pister Leadership Opportunity Scholarship
The University of California, Santa Cruz, Karl S. Pister Leadership Opportunity Program has been established to enable community college transfer students to complete their undergraduate studies at UC Santa Cruz. The scholarship is for junior-level UC transfer-eligible students who:
  • Have shown exceptional achievement through academic and extracurricular accomplishments despite adverse socioeconomic conditions;
  • Have demonstrated an involvement in activities that assist and improve the lives of others;
  • Exhibit outstanding leadership qualities that reflect the ideals of the Pister Leadership Opportunity Program;
  • Because of financial need, would not otherwise be able to attend UC Santa Cruz.
  • Students on a non-immigrant visa (e.g., F-1, J-1, etc.) are not eligible for this award.

The program provides a scholarship of up to $20,000 distributed over two years, mentoring and academic support, and assistance in finding paid or volunteer summer work experience. Recipients will be selected by the chancellor of UCSC from candidates submitted by the presidents of participating community colleges.

CBEST Preparation Workshop

Saturday, January 25th – 9:00 AM – 3:00 PM
Child Development Center (CDC), Room 100 (Gavilan College)

The CBEST Test is required for anyone who wants to be a teacher, and most teaching credential programs require that the test be passed prior to entering the credential program.

If you are thinking of becoming a K-12 teacher, even if you have not transferred or finished your bachelor’s degree, now is a great time to prepare and plan for the test. Some teaching credential programs require students to pass CBEST before entering.

The CBEST prep workshop will:
  • Describe the CBEST Test and how it is organized: what happens on testing day? How can you prepare?
  • Explain how to create strategies for effective time management, answering questions, and navigating the test.
  • Give opportunities to practice the three sections of the test: Math, Reading, and Writing.
